Computer system failures Computer architecture Safety ab: This article addresses the CrowdStrike incident which highlighted critical failures in technology systems that impacted various sectors like travel, healthcare, and banking. Much of the article focuses on issues like poor testing and specific bugs as well as the deeper problem that lies in the fundamental architecture of current computer systems, which rely on unsafe languages and complex hardware. The author forwards a solution that calls for rethinking system design, implementing safer hardware architectures, and adopting type-safe programming languages like Rust to reduce vulnerabilities.
